Mumbai Indians Banking on Home Strength

Mumbai Indians, led by Hardik Pandya, possess one of the strongest squads in the competition. Their batting lineup is packed with firepower, featuring Rohit Sharma, Suryakumar Yadav, Ryan Rickelton, and Tilak Varma.

Additionally, all-rounders such as Will Jacks, Mitchell Santner, and Hardik Pandya provide excellent balance to the team. Their ability to contribute in both departments gives Mumbai a major advantage.

The bowling attack is equally formidable. With Jasprit Bumrah, Trent Boult, Deepak Chahar, and Shardul Thakur, MI have the tools to dominate on the pace-friendly Wankhede surface.

Lucknow Super Giants Ready for the Challenge

Lucknow Super Giants have assembled a powerful squad led by Rishabh Pant, whose aggressive leadership style adds excitement to the team.

Their batting lineup includes dangerous names like Nicholas Pooran, Mitchell Marsh, Aiden Markram, and Ayush Badoni. Furthermore, the inclusion of Josh Inglis and Matthew Breetzke adds depth to their batting order.

LSG’s bowling attack looks highly competitive as well. The pace trio of Mohammed Shami, Anrich Nortje, and Avesh Khan, supported by spinner Wanindu Hasaranga, gives them a balanced attack capable of troubling Mumbai’s batters.

Pitch Report: Wankhede Stadium

The Wankhede Stadium is famous for producing batting-friendly conditions with true bounce and quick outfield.

Batters usually enjoy stroke play here, especially under lights. However, fast bowlers can extract swing with the new ball, making the powerplay crucial.

Since dew often becomes a factor in evening matches, teams winning the toss may prefer to bowl first.

A first-innings total of 195-215 runs is likely to be competitive.
